Selecting Cleaning Equipment and Tools for Digital Conference Systems
Maintaining a clean digital conference system is crucial for ensuring optimal performance, extending the lifespan of components, and providing a hygienic environment for users. When it comes to choosing the right cleaning equipment and tools, several factors need to be considered to achieve effective and safe cleaning. Here's a detailed guide on how to make informed choices.
Understanding the Components of Digital Conference Systems
Before selecting cleaning tools, it's essential to have a clear understanding of the various components that make up a digital conference system. This includes screens, microphones, speakers, control panels, and any other peripherals. Each component has unique characteristics and requires specific cleaning approaches to avoid damage.
Screen Cleaning Considerations
The screens of digital conference systems, whether they are large displays or smaller monitor screens, are often the most visible and frequently touched parts. They are prone to fingerprints, dust, and smudges. When choosing cleaning tools for screens, opt for soft, lint-free microfiber cloths. These cloths are gentle on the screen surface and effectively remove dirt without scratching. Additionally, consider using screen cleaning solutions specifically designed for electronic displays. These solutions are formulated to be non-abrasive and safe for the delicate coatings on screens.
Microphone and Speaker Cleaning
Microphones and speakers are sensitive audio components that require careful cleaning. For microphones, a soft-bristled brush can be used to gently remove dust and debris from the microphone grille. Avoid using sharp objects or excessive force, as this can damage the microphone elements. When it comes to speakers, a can of compressed air can be useful for blowing away dust from the speaker cones and grilles. However, be cautious not to hold the can too close to the speaker to prevent any potential damage from the force of the air.
Factors Influencing the Choice of Cleaning Tools
Several factors play a role in determining the most suitable cleaning equipment and tools for a digital conference system. These factors help ensure that the cleaning process is effective, safe, and efficient.
Material Compatibility
One of the most important factors is the compatibility of the cleaning tools with the materials used in the digital conference system components. For example, some cleaning solutions may contain chemicals that can react with certain plastics or metals, causing discoloration or corrosion. Always check the manufacturer's recommendations for cleaning products and tools to ensure they are compatible with the specific materials of your system.
Cleaning Frequency
The frequency of cleaning also influences the choice of tools. If the digital conference system is used frequently in a high-traffic environment, such as a large conference room or a busy office, more robust cleaning tools may be required to handle the increased dirt and grime. On the other hand, for systems used less frequently or in cleaner environments, simpler and less aggressive cleaning methods may suffice.
Ease of Use and Accessibility
The ease of use and accessibility of cleaning tools are also important considerations. Choose tools that are easy to handle and maneuver around the various components of the digital conference system. For example, long-handled brushes or dusters can be helpful for reaching hard-to-access areas, such as the back of large displays or the tops of tall speaker stands. Additionally, consider the storage and portability of the cleaning tools, especially if they need to be moved between different conference rooms or locations.
Advanced Cleaning Techniques and Tools
In addition to basic cleaning tools, there are some advanced techniques and tools that can be used to enhance the cleaning process for digital conference systems. These methods can provide a deeper clean and help maintain the system in top condition.
Using UV-C Light for Disinfection
UV-C light has been proven to be effective in killing bacteria and viruses on surfaces. For digital conference systems, especially in environments where hygiene is a top priority, such as healthcare facilities or educational institutions, UV-C light disinfection devices can be used to sanitize the components. These devices emit UV-C light that penetrates the cell walls of microorganisms, destroying their DNA and rendering them inactive. However, it's important to follow the manufacturer's instructions carefully when using UV-C light devices to ensure safe and effective disinfection.
Steam Cleaning for Deep Cleaning
Steam cleaning can be a powerful method for deep cleaning certain components of a digital conference system, such as fabric-covered speaker grilles or control panel surfaces. Steam cleaners use high-temperature steam to dissolve and remove dirt, grease, and stains. When using a steam cleaner on digital conference system components, make sure to use a low-moisture setting and keep the steam nozzle at a safe distance to prevent any damage from excessive heat or moisture. Also, allow the components to dry completely before using the system again.
